Transaction 14304132e60626d264085b4adcf7e9ecdde76a264fae30a6bcaa7320bf81224b
1 Input
1 Output
-
14304132e60626d264085b4adcf7e9ecdde76a264fae30a6bcaa7320bf81224b:0
- value
- 43027
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e56ff96177fffde93cd046fa43435a2a1a5772f3 OP_EQUAL
- address
- 3NcAoaBAn45ZnX7jBJdAYJqWeAjJj6AzhR